In "Insane" and "Deus Lo Vult" There's this slider here 00:17:231 (1) - (Deus Lo Vult) 00:17:231 (1) - (Insane)
I think it looks very cool, but the problem I have with it in those two difficulties is that the cursor is moving very fast both because of spacing and SV, therefor the sudden switch to very low SV can make it incredibly easy to sliderbreak if the player continues the cursors fast movement. Personally, the first time I test played both these difficulties I slider broke on those two, the second time around test playing it wasn't so bad because I knew what to expect.
00:16:654 (4,5,6,1) - (Hard) This diff's slider is the same as above, but I think this is done in a much better way because the circles 00:16:654 (4,5,6) - slows down cursor movement before the slider, which intuitively makes it easier to then follow the low SV slider. I can see where you're coming from on this, but there's 2 reasons why I don't think it'll be too big of an issue - #1, it's a big slider out of a section with only 1/4 sliders for the most part. It'll stand out, and since the gameplay has been so fast, naturally this one will click as different - slow. Second, it's not really out of the ordinary since the music follows clear repetitions of musical sections, measure by measure. This is at the end of the second repetition, so it'll be clear to the player that something is changing here. I'll keep it in mind in case it does become problematic since I do have some other ideas in mind but for now I think it's fine :)
